Onboarding note — cron drift investigation (for weekly eng sync)

Context: nightly jobs on the Brindlemoor scheduler slipped 4–7 minutes over two weeks. Root cause: the Oakhollow VM host paused guests during snapshot windows, and cron caught up in bursts. Fix in flight: move critical jobs to the Lanterly queue runner, which is wall-clock aware. Status: three of nine jobs migrated. New hires: read the drift dashboard before the sync. To access the scheduler's locked audit account, use the recovery passphrase below.

vault phrase of yaguf-hahaf = druath-holix

Management Meeting Minutes — Commission Scheme Revision

Present: R. Omel, T. Vask, J. Prine. For the incoming director's benefit: we agreed to flatten the tier structure from five bands to three, with accelerators kicking in above quota rather than at it. Finance flagged a modest cost increase, acceptable given retention worries in the Hollowmere team. Rollout targeted for next quarter. The thinking behind the change is captured below.

management briefing: The board signed off on a budget of $44.2 million for Project Fenwyn. The renewal with Holdorox Group closes at $41.6 million a year, 23 percent above the last contract.

## Signing the Baseline

The Fernwick static-analysis baseline file must be signed before merge so reviewers can trust suppressions weren't hand-edited. Run the baseline generator, diff against main, then sign the output with the project tool. Reviewers should verify the signature locally before approving. The key used for baseline signing is included below for verification.

deploy key for kagup-bawig: bky9_ZMq28eTw9

ALERT: Undo/redo stack desync detected in Linograph Editor. Plugin-issued mutations bypassing the command bus are corrupting history state, causing redo to replay stale node positions. External plugin authors must route all mutations through the registered command API; direct model writes are unsupported and trigger this alert. Affected sessions are logged with plugin IDs. Migration guidance and the compliant mutation reference are on the internal page below.

dashboard of taduf-yagap = https://confluence.tolvaqsys.internal/display/display/projects/display